Penthicodes variegata[1] is a species of bugs in the sub family Aphaeninae (Fulgoridae): found in South-East Asia. It belongs to the subgenus Ereosoma Kirkaldy, 1906 and no subspecies are listed in the Catalogue of Life.[3]
